Abstract :
Delay lines based on left-handed transmission line (LH-TL) structure are designed. The simulation results demonstrate that the LH-TL time delay lines possess higher delay efficiency than traditional right-handed transmission line (RH-TL) ones. The present delay line is more suitable for practical applications since it can be fabricated easily on printed circuit board (PCB) and compactable with other elements without any conversion devices. Besides, the present delay line has advantages of broad bandwidth and low insertion loss. Controllable phase constant beta of LH-TL structure is utilized to give diversity of delay lines and more time delay can be obtained provided a bigger beta is designed. Furthermore, LH-TL delay lines also provide an alternative choice to realize high temperature superconducting (HTS) delay lines
